assonance

[美]/'æs(ə)nəns/
[英]/'æsənəns/
词频: 极高

释义

n. (音节中的)部分谐音

例句

Languages are endowed with the aesthetics of rhymes, which can be chiefly divided into alliteration, assonance, rhyme and echoism.

摘要语言具音韵美。常见的音韵手法有头韵、腹韵、尾韵和拟声。

The poet used assonance to create a musical effect in the poem.

诗人使用押韵来在诗歌中营造音乐效果。

She excelled in using assonance to enhance the lyrical quality of her writing.

她擅长使用押韵来增强她写作的抒情品质。

The songwriter employed assonance to craft catchy and memorable lyrics.

这位歌手运用押韵来创作引人入胜且令人难忘的歌词。

The speech was full of assonance, making it sound rhythmic and engaging.

这篇演讲充满了押韵,使其听起来有节奏感且引人入胜。

The novel's assonance added a poetic touch to the prose, making it more captivating.

小说中的押韵为散文增添了诗意,使其更具吸引力。

The assonance in the song lyrics contributed to its emotional impact on listeners.

歌词中的押韵增强了对听众的情感影响。

The assonance of the words created a harmonious flow in the sentence.

这些词的押韵在句子中营造出了和谐的流畅感。

The poet's clever use of assonance enhanced the beauty of the verse.

诗人巧妙运用押韵增强了诗句的美感。

Assonance can be a powerful tool in creating memorable slogans for advertising campaigns.

押韵可以成为创作广告口号的有力工具,使之更具备记忆性。

The assonance in the speech gave it a melodic quality that resonated with the audience.

演讲中的押韵赋予了它一种悦耳的品质,与听众产生共鸣。
